“…During the use of Kohonen's self-organizing maps, the network, during learning, use the WTM rule -rule, which modifies not only the weight of the winner, but also its neighbors. The hexagonal topology is selected (each of the hexagons represents a neuron) and the number of epochs is set at 200 based on recent research [22]. The numbers of rows and columns are set to 5x5 and 3x3, which provide the number of neurons 25 and 9.…”
